Output 707cf110473832a957dc6b8ed4cd7e1c5a2f4a0e57801a27e875ec74007fdbf4:0

value
29560
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d666b9cd7d9a8f115577b245847bf8826103c7c OP_EQUAL
address
38kGec7XKUQ7ys751BPfoXfma4nPdAN8Ya
transaction
707cf110473832a957dc6b8ed4cd7e1c5a2f4a0e57801a27e875ec74007fdbf4
confirmations
249254
spent
true